您的位置:首页 >PHP Stream 简介及应用场景解析
发布于2025-04-11 阅读(0)
扫一扫,手机访问
PHP Stream 简介及应用场景解析
一、PHP Stream 简介
PHP是一种广泛应用于Web开发的脚本语言,而PHP Stream则是PHP中用于处理输入输出操作的重要功能。PHP Stream通过提供一种抽象的数据流处理机制,能够简化文件、网络和其它资源的操作,并且可通过简单的API接口来实现不同类型的IO操作。
PHP Stream具有如下特点:
二、PHP Stream 应用场景解析
<?php
$handle = fopen("file.txt", "r");
while (!feof($handle)) {
$line = fgets($handle);
echo $line;
}
fclose($handle);
?><?php
$context = stream_context_create([
'http' => [
'header' => 'Content-type: application/json',
'method' => 'GET'
]
]);
$response = file_get_contents('http://api.example.com/data', false, $context);
echo $response;
?><?php
$handle = fopen("file.txt", "r");
stream_filter_append($handle, 'string.toupper');
while (!feof($handle)) {
$line = fgets($handle);
echo $line;
}
fclose($handle);
?><?php
$handle = fopen("compress.zlib:///path/to/compressed_file.txt", "r");
while (!feof($handle)) {
$line = fgets($handle);
echo $line;
}
fclose($handle);
?>总结:
PHP Stream是PHP中一个强大且灵活的输入输出处理工具,通过其提供的统一接口和丰富的功能,可以在各种场景下应用并简化IO操作。开发者可以根据具体需求选择合适的Stream操作,提高代码的可维护性和可扩展性,使得PHP应用更加健壮和高效。
上一篇:解决U盘显示0字节问题的有效方法
下一篇:心遇关注在哪取消
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
售后无忧
立即购买>office旗舰店
正版软件
正版软件
正版软件
正版软件
正版软件
1
2
3
7
9